The device manager shows the device as ACP BT node. Missing driver and the driver doesn't exist on the laptop and I couldn't find the driver on the internet.
Disable it and uninstall it seems not affect anything. However, after uninstallation, it always come back after each reboot.
The Hardware Ids is ACP\DEVTYPE_0004&DEVREV_0000&VEN_1022&DEV_15E2.
Does anyone have opinion on what that is? and how to do fix it?

Hi:
I have zipped up and attached below, the driver you should need for that device.
You will need to manually install the driver as follows...
Download and unzip the file I attached to its folder. Do not do anything with the files in the folder.
Go to the device manager. Click on the ACP\DEVTYPE_0004 device needing the driver.
Click on the driver tab. Click on Update driver.
Select the 'Browse my computer for drivers' option and browse to the unzipped driver folder.
Make sure that the Include subfolders box is checked and the driver should install.
Here is a partial copy and paste of the driver setup information file which shows driver support for that ID.
[Manufacturer]
%ManufacturerName%=AMD,NTAMD64
[AMD.NTAMD64]
%AMDAcpBtDeviceDescription%=AMDAcpBtInstall, ACP\DEVTYPE_0004&DEVREV_0000&VEN_1022&DEV_15E2
AMD BT Audio Device
